"Tell Me You Love Me" is the title track off Demi Lovato's sixth studio album, Tell Me You Love Me, which was also the first promotional single of the album. It was released as the final single from the album on November 14, 2017.

Background[]

Demi confirmed "Tell Me You Love Me" on August 18, 2017, via Instagram sharing the title of the song underneath a picture.[1] Also a twelve second snippet leaked on August 21, 2017 on YouTube.

Demi posted the official trailer for their upcoming album on August 23, 2017, which includes a snippet of "Tell Me You Love Me".[2] The song was released as the first promotional single off Demi's sixth studio album of the same title on August 21, 2017, along with the album pre-order. The album is revealed for a release on September 29th.

In "Tell Me You Love Me", Demi Lovato shows their vulnerability and emphasizes the need for a relationship in their life in order to feel happy.

Demi: "The first time I heard it, it really stuck with me because at the time I was going through a breakup. ... It's about the vulnerability of coming out of a very serious relationship and having a tough time with it. ... It also at the same time calls out a big misconception with the line, 'You ain't nobody 'til you got somebody,' which again comes from that vulnerability with mixed emotions."[3]
